Understanding Goiter and Its Causes
Before exploring natural management approaches, it’s essential to understand what goiter is and what causes this thyroid enlargement. Historically, goiter was defined as thyroid gland enlargement exceeding 30-35 grams, though modern diagnostic criteria rely heavily on ultrasound measurements showing thyroid volume more than two standard deviations above normal ranges. The condition can present as either diffuse enlargement or as multinodular growths within the thyroid tissue.
Iodine deficiency remains the most common cause of goiter worldwide, particularly in regions where dietary iodine intake is insufficient. The thyroid gland requires iodine to produce thyroid hormones, and when iodine is scarce, the gland enlarges in an attempt to capture more of this essential nutrient from the bloodstream. However, in iodine-sufficient areas, other factors contribute to goiter development including autoimmune thyroid disease, thyroid nodules, inflammation, certain medications, and genetic predisposition.
Environmental factors and contaminants also significantly impact thyroid function and may contribute to goiter formation. Exposure to endocrine-disrupting chemicals including bisphenol compounds, phthalates, pesticides, heavy metals, and air pollutants can interfere with normal thyroid hormone synthesis and regulation. These environmental influences affect thyroid health across all life stages, from fetal development through adulthood, highlighting the importance of minimizing exposure to such contaminants.
Dietary Approaches for Thyroid Support
Nutrition plays a foundational role in thyroid health and goiter management. A well-balanced diet that provides essential nutrients for thyroid hormone production and metabolism can support optimal gland function and potentially reduce enlargement over time.
Iodine-rich foods should be incorporated thoughtfully into the diet, particularly for individuals living in iodine-deficient regions. Sea vegetables like kelp, nori, and wakame provide excellent natural sources of iodine, as do fish, dairy products, and iodized salt. However, caution is necessary, as both too little and too much iodine can negatively affect thyroid function. Those with autoimmune thyroid conditions should consult healthcare providers before significantly increasing iodine intake, as excessive iodine may exacerbate certain thyroid disorders.
Selenium is another critical mineral for thyroid health, as it’s required for the conversion of inactive thyroid hormone (T4) to its active form (T3). Brazil nuts represent one of the richest dietary sources of selenium, with just two to three nuts providing the daily recommended intake. Other selenium sources include fish, eggs, sunflower seeds, and mushrooms. Adequate selenium intake supports proper thyroid hormone metabolism and may help reduce thyroid inflammation.
Zinc and iron also contribute to optimal thyroid function. Zinc deficiency can impair thyroid hormone synthesis, while iron is necessary for the enzyme that produces thyroid hormones. Foods rich in these minerals include lean meats, legumes, nuts, seeds, and leafy green vegetables. Ensuring adequate intake of these nutrients through diet or supplementation under medical guidance supports comprehensive thyroid health.
Cruciferous vegetables including broccoli, cauliflower, cabbage, and kale contain compounds called goitrogens that can interfere with thyroid hormone production when consumed in excessive amounts, particularly in raw form. However, these vegetables also provide valuable nutrients and antioxidants. Cooking these vegetables reduces their goitrogenic effects, allowing individuals to enjoy their health benefits while minimizing potential thyroid interference. Moderate consumption of cooked cruciferous vegetables is generally safe for most people with thyroid conditions.
Herbal Remedies and Natural Supplements
Various herbs and natural supplements have been traditionally used to support thyroid health, though scientific evidence for their effectiveness varies. These should be used as complementary approaches alongside, not as replacements for, conventional medical treatment.
Ashwagandha, an adaptogenic herb used in Ayurvedic medicine, has shown promise in supporting thyroid function in some studies. This herb may help normalize thyroid hormone levels in cases of subclinical hypothyroidism by supporting the body’s stress response and hormonal balance. However, individuals with hyperthyroidism should avoid ashwagandha, as it may excesserbate overactive thyroid conditions.
Bladderwrack is a type of seaweed naturally high in iodine that has been traditionally used for thyroid support. While it can provide beneficial iodine for those with deficiency-related goiter, its iodine content varies significantly, making dosing unpredictable. Medical supervision is essential when using bladderwrack to avoid excessive iodine intake, which can worsen certain thyroid conditions.
Guggul, derived from the resin of the Commiphora mukul tree, has been used in traditional medicine for thyroid support. Some research suggests it may help stimulate thyroid function, though more robust clinical studies are needed to confirm its effectiveness and safety for goiter management.
Vitamin D deficiency has been associated with various thyroid disorders, including autoimmune thyroid disease. Ensuring adequate vitamin D levels through sensible sun exposure, dietary sources like fatty fish and fortified foods, or supplementation may support overall thyroid health and immune function.

Foods and Substances to Avoid
Certain dietary components may interfere with thyroid function or exacerbate goiter symptoms, making it important to limit or avoid them.
Soy products contain isoflavones that may interfere with thyroid hormone synthesis, particularly in individuals with iodine deficiency or existing thyroid conditions. While moderate soy consumption is generally safe for most people, those with thyroid disorders may benefit from limiting intake and spacing soy consumption away from thyroid medication.
Excessive caffeine can interfere with thyroid hormone absorption, particularly when consumed close to the time of thyroid medication. Additionally, caffeine may exacerbate symptoms of hyperthyroidism such as anxiety, rapid heartbeat, and tremors. Limiting caffeine intake and avoiding it near medication times supports better thyroid management.
Processed foods high in refined sugars and unhealthy fats can promote inflammation and disrupt hormonal balance. These foods also often lack the essential nutrients needed for optimal thyroid function. Emphasizing whole, nutrient-dense foods supports better overall health and thyroid function.
Gluten may be problematic for some individuals with autoimmune thyroid disease, particularly Hashimoto’s thyroiditis. The molecular structure of gluten resembles that of thyroid tissue, potentially triggering immune responses in susceptible individuals. Those with autoimmune thyroid conditions may benefit from evaluating gluten’s impact on their symptoms.
When to Seek Medical Treatment
While natural approaches can support thyroid health and potentially help manage mild goiter, certain situations require prompt medical evaluation and treatment. It’s crucial to understand when professional medical intervention is necessary.
Large or rapidly growing goiters require medical assessment, as they may cause mechanical complications including difficulty swallowing, breathing problems, or positional dyspnea (breathing difficulty that varies with body position). Substernal tracheal compression, where enlarged thyroid tissue extends behind the breastbone and compresses the windpipe, represents a surgically correctable condition that can significantly impair breathing.
Thyroid nodules within a goiter require evaluation to rule out malignancy. While most thyroid nodules are benign, a small percentage may be cancerous. Ultrasound examination and, when indicated, fine-needle aspiration biopsy help determine whether nodules are concerning and require treatment.
Abnormal thyroid function tests indicating hypothyroidism or hyperthyroidism necessitate medical management. Levothyroxine suppression therapy has shown mixed results in treating non-toxic multinodular goiter, with better effectiveness in diffuse goiter compared to nodular types. While some studies demonstrate 20-40% reduction in goiter size with treatment, results vary, and potential cardiac and skeletal side effects must be considered. Current guidelines generally do not recommend routine L-thyroxine suppression therapy in iodine-sufficient areas, though it may be considered in young patients with small nodular goiter without functional autonomy in iodine-deficient regions.
Surgical intervention may be necessary for goiters causing significant symptoms, cosmetic concerns, or suspicious nodules. Thyroidectomy effectively relieves compression symptoms and positional dyspnea in appropriate candidates. Radioactive iodine therapy represents another treatment option for shrinking goiters, particularly those with overactive thyroid tissue, by selectively destroying thyroid cells.
Monitoring and Long-term Management
Successful goiter management requires ongoing monitoring and adjustment of treatment approaches. Regular follow-up with healthcare providers ensures appropriate tracking of thyroid size, function, and any developing complications.
Regular thyroid function testing helps monitor hormone levels and guides treatment adjustments. Blood tests measuring TSH, free T4, and free T3 provide insight into thyroid function and help identify whether the goiter is associated with hypothyroidism, hyperthyroidism, or normal thyroid function (non-toxic goiter).
Periodic ultrasound examinations allow tracking of goiter size and characteristics over time. These imaging studies help determine whether natural approaches and medical treatments are effectively managing the condition or whether intervention strategies need modification.
Symptom monitoring is essential for identifying changes that may indicate progression or complications. Keeping track of symptoms such as neck discomfort, swallowing difficulties, breathing problems, voice changes, or visible enlargement helps guide treatment decisions.
Adjusting approaches based on response ensures optimal management. What works for one individual may not work for another, and treatment plans should be personalized based on goiter type, size, symptoms, thyroid function, and individual response to interventions.
The Role of Iodine Supplementation
Iodine supplementation deserves special consideration due to its complex relationship with goiter development and management. While iodine deficiency is the most common cause of goiter globally, inappropriate iodine supplementation can worsen certain thyroid conditions.
In iodine-deficient populations, appropriate iodine supplementation or increased dietary iodine intake can effectively prevent and reduce goiter. Public health initiatives promoting iodized salt have successfully reduced goiter prevalence in many regions. However, in areas with adequate iodine intake, additional supplementation may not benefit thyroid health and could potentially cause problems.
For individuals with autoimmune thyroid disease, excessive iodine can trigger or worsen thyroid dysfunction. In Hashimoto’s thyroiditis, high iodine intake may increase thyroid inflammation and antibody levels. Similarly, those with pre-existing thyroid autonomy or Graves’ disease may experience worsening hyperthyroidism with increased iodine intake.
Before beginning iodine supplementation, individuals should have their iodine status assessed and consult with healthcare providers to determine appropriate intake levels. Urinary iodine testing can help identify deficiency or excess, guiding supplementation decisions.

Frequently Asked Questions
Q: Can goiter go away on its own without treatment?
A: Some small goiters, particularly those caused by temporary iodine deficiency or thyroid inflammation, may reduce or resolve spontaneously with conservative management and dietary improvements. However, most established goiters require active management, and any thyroid enlargement should be evaluated by a healthcare provider to determine the underlying cause and appropriate treatment approach.
Q: How long does it take to see results from natural goiter remedies?
A: The timeline for seeing improvements with natural approaches varies considerably depending on goiter size, underlying cause, and individual factors. Some people notice symptom improvements within weeks of implementing dietary and lifestyle changes, while reduction in thyroid size typically takes several months. Consistency with natural interventions and regular monitoring are essential for assessing effectiveness.
Q: Is it safe to use multiple herbal remedies simultaneously for goiter?
A: Combining multiple herbal remedies without professional guidance can be risky, as herbs may interact with each other and with medications, potentially causing adverse effects or altering thyroid function unpredictably. It’s important to work with a healthcare provider knowledgeable about herbal medicine to develop a safe, coordinated treatment plan that avoids potentially harmful interactions.
Q: Can exercise help reduce goiter size?
A: While exercise supports overall thyroid health by improving metabolism, circulation, and hormonal balance, it does not directly reduce goiter size. However, regular moderate exercise can be a valuable component of a comprehensive approach to thyroid health and may help optimize thyroid function, potentially supporting other interventions aimed at reducing thyroid enlargement.
Q: Should I avoid all cruciferous vegetables if I have a goiter?
A: Complete avoidance of cruciferous vegetables is generally unnecessary and would eliminate many nutritious foods from the diet. Cooking these vegetables significantly reduces their goitrogenic compounds, and moderate consumption of cooked cruciferous vegetables is typically safe for people with thyroid conditions. Those with severe iodine deficiency or significant thyroid dysfunction should discuss appropriate intake levels with their healthcare provider.
Q: What are the warning signs that my goiter requires immediate medical attention?
A: Seek immediate medical evaluation if you experience difficulty breathing or swallowing, rapid goiter growth, severe neck pain, voice changes or hoarseness, symptoms of hyperthyroidism (rapid heartbeat, weight loss, anxiety, tremors) or hypothyroidism (extreme fatigue, cold intolerance, significant weight gain), or if you notice a hard, fixed nodule within the goiter. These symptoms may indicate complications requiring prompt medical intervention.
